GMP Waste Management

Started by , Jun 12 2024 05:51 PM
1 Reply

Currently we have trash bins for our rooms color coded for the room they belong in.  Red for raw, blue for RTE, yellow for customs, and grey for everywhere else. What we are going to turn into pet food goes in a yellow bin in customs.  Cardboard is taken out into a compactor as needed.  Is this sufficient for the audit or do we need more than this?

Document it, and make sure personnel are trained to know which is for which.  During the inspection the auditor will look to see if people are following the program as written.

 

We have a generally similar color coding system for waste, with containers and liners each having a category of appropriate use.
